Output 524a98664b15feb89f0e763914c1c75435c945c2f658113f5fcbe121807303d6:0

value
1189999
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 512fe898f7b9aa70d7847f17bfbba2f9f9e604c1 OP_EQUALVERIFY OP_CHECKSIG
address
18QH8HXtYiY6p13mcFwQCC2hu16jauo1Zy
transaction
524a98664b15feb89f0e763914c1c75435c945c2f658113f5fcbe121807303d6
spent
true